WebDetermining the effective date of registration for small supplier. The effective date of your GST/HST registration depends on when you go over the small supplier threshold amount of $30,000 ($50,000 if you are a public service body). If your revenues are over the threshold amount in one calendar quarter, you are considered a registrant and must ... Small and medium scale businesses can enjoy GST exemptions if their aggregate turnover is up to a specified limit. ... Though GST is … WebWhat is the GST threshold for small businesses? The GST threshold is $60,000 per year. This means if you currently turn over more than $60,000 per year in taxable activity or you predict to earn over $60,000 per year, you must register your business for GST. Once registered for GST, you must include 15% GST in the price of your applicable goods ...
